Our Building

The parish church of St Laurence is a grade 1 listed C13th church in the centre of the village.

A variety of stained glass windows throughout the church.

Music and Worship

Ringers usually practise on Mondays and ring for most services. Contact details are on the regular event tab.

The organ has a certificate Grade II* from the British Institute of Organ Studies in recognition of it being a good example of a W. Sweetland organ dated 1875. See: https://npor.org.uk/survey/N08543
Sadly the organ is seldom played during the regular Sunday services due to a lack of organists.
